The 3 months correlation between Paycom and Natixis is 0.65.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Paycom Soft and Natixis Oakmark International in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Natixis Oakmark Inte and Paycom Soft is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Paycom Soft are associated (or correlated) with Natixis Oakmark.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Natixis Oakmark Inte has no effect on the direction of Paycom Soft i.e., Paycom Soft and Natixis Oakmark go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Paycom Soft and Natixis Oakmark
The main advantage of trading using opposite Paycom Soft and Natixis Oakmark posit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Paycom Soft position performs unexpectedly, Natixis Oakmark can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
